Output 8fb27943312f0fdc79ec327f8d37f55aa26895cffb4920818672606126455690:17

value
193100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ed156a0ff4999a566a6e5d85a437626cc32e26ce OP_EQUAL
address
MVWk2nYZRbMRAdM7eHPG7ZbcEvobSHtvLk
transaction
8fb27943312f0fdc79ec327f8d37f55aa26895cffb4920818672606126455690
spent
true